Infographic: Help wanted in Canada’s mid-sized cities

From Brockville to New Glasgow, Canadian cities still climbing out of 2008 recession

According to a report from the Conference Board of Canada, 21 of Canada’s 46 medium-sized cities have yet to see employment return to pre-recession levels, and 29 saw negative economic growth during 2008-09.

The majority of these cities (40 of 46) saw a return to growth in 2010. However, in the following two years, 13 of them saw that growth stall.
